Abstract

This article discusses the characteristics that affect the reliability of training vehicles in the subsystem "Cadet-Car" (K-A), the types of possible failures of training vehicles during operation are determined. The failures of vehicles and their elements are presented, the maximum operational indicators are determined; the factors determining the level of reliability of motor vehicles that are necessary for performing exercises at the initial stage of practical training in the training center are reflected.
